ただちに is the most strong in the degree of urgency, meaning "right away" or "with no loss of time." すぐに comes next meaning "immediately."  間もなく would be "soon" with almost the same meaning with 程なく, which I don't think is normally used in conversation. Finally 近日 is the widest in the time range, typically translated as "one of these days" or "in a few days."

Is it possible that the white mountain in Sakura, is Mount Fuji? If yes, then this is what is on the top - 

Buildings on the summit of Mount Fuji include a post office, a space to get your hiking poles stamped and food and drink vendors. The Mount Fuji post office has been around since 1906. In 2018, it sent nearly 97,000 pieces of mail.

TEN NEW SSP REGIONS!

2082694030_NewbrookeChaletLink14May2022.thumb.png.da9f30f5a6e05508920238d3e5366f2d.png

 

Ten new SSP regions have been placed between Newbrooke and Chalets!

These new regions link the railway between SSPBoomp (in Newbrooke) and Lavon (in Chalets).

The ten new regions are named: SSPDrama LLama, SSPDing Dong, SSPObladi, SSPLakota Prairie, SSPSiddhartha, SSPCamp Montezuma, SSPWriggleroom Gardens, SSPStarling Moss, SSPPierless, SSPQueeg

^ Drama LLama station

There is now a second railway station in Newbrooke at SSPDrama LLama! This region is just to the east of SSPBoomp.

 

2075289682_ChaletNewbrookeriver14May2022.thumb.jpg.60f0503523d295493442dac3888a91b6.jpg

^ Newbrooke-Chalet river, (looking south)

Also, between Lavon and SSPDing Dong, there is a long navigable river. This river's southern bank has a range of hills which acts as a boundary between the Chalet Homes and Newbrooke. To the north, there are long sections of new railway tracks laid through the new regions.

 

1187862350_Lavonstation14May2022.thumb.jpg.e8dc6fb2a82814cb89b9a4def937b52d.jpg

^ Lavon station

The new tracks turn south then connect to Lavon station in the Chalet Homes.
